In the Pd/Co/Pd trilayer with magnetic perpendicular anisotropy, it has been found that both saturation magnetization MS and coercivity HC demonstrate a drastic time-dependent decrease. The effect observed to be strongly related Co layer thickness. When is thinner, drops of become much faster time. attributed absorption gaseous elements (for example, hydrogen) during exposure sample air, which can induce reduction in Pd-polarization.
The mitigation of intra-channel nonlinearities in 10 Gbaud coherent NRZ-QPSK systems via a nonlinear electrical equaliser based on Volterra theory is experimentally demonstrated. Without the requirement prior knowledge fibre link, significantly improves system performance compared to digital dispersion compensation only.

We propose a residual-carrier modulation scheme for carrier frequency and phase recovery. With low-cost 3-MHz linewidth DFB laser, we demonstrate net rate of 1-Tb/s PS-256-QAM transmission over 80-km SSMF. The proposed offers up to 2.77 bit/4D-symbol GMI improvement compared with time-domain pilots.
A 42.8 Gbit/s NRZ transmitter based on electro-absorption modulation (EAM) is demonstrated experimentally in a transmission system over 1200 km standard singlemode fibre. The combined effect of positive chirp the EAM and second-order dispersion compresses pulse after transmission, which leads to better performance.
